Earn a Master’s Degree in International Relations and Eastern Mediterranean Studies Online
The Master of Arts in International Relations of the University of Nicosia gives the opportunity for specialisation
in the particular fields of International Relations and Eastern Mediterranean studies, both at a theoretical and at a practical level. It is mainly, but not exclusively, addressed to individuals who (intend to) work in fields relevant to the Eastern Mediterranean and international relations, focusing on security, energy, legal, political, social and economic aspects, both in the public and private sectors.
The programme aims to provide its graduates with additional qualifications and enhance their cognitive as well as their managerial capacities so as to enrich their career opportunities. Graduates of the programme also have the opportunity to pursue further studies at a PhD level.
The programme is directed towards holders of a Bachelor’s Degree in Political Science and/or Public Administration, European Studies, International Relations, Law, Governance or other relevant areas, and who intend to work in fields relevant to international affairs, politics and governance. In
the public sector, graduates could pursue (or enhance their) careers in services under the Ministries of Foreign Affairs (diplomatic corps), Defence or Commerce, in international organisations such as the UN and the EU etc. In the private sector, multinational firms, academic institutions and
research centres, and non-governmental organisations could offer remarkable career prospects

Scholarship Terms
- Scholarship applications are reviewed monthly. Applications must be submitted by the last day of the month to be eligible for that month’s review.
- Only students who have completed their Master application and have been accepted to the Master are eligible to submit a scholarship application.
- Each student can earn a maximum of one (1) merit or need-based scholarship, though need and merit scholarships can be combined.
- Work-study programs can be combined with either need or merit scholarships upon special approval.
- Scholarships are applied on a pro-rata basis to each course in the Master.
